Avocado Chocolate Pudding
Avocado Chocolate Pudding is a creamy and indulgent dessert that combines the richness of chocolate with the nutritional benefits of avocados. This healthy twist on a classic pudding is both satisfying and guilt-free, perfect for a sweet treat.

10 minutes
Difficulty: Easy
American
220 kcal
Ingredients
- ripe avocados - 2 medium
- unsweetened cocoa powder - 3 tablespoons
- maple syrup - 2 tablespoons
- vanilla extract - 1 teaspoon
- almond milk - 3 tablespoons
- sea salt - a pinch
Steps
- Cut the avocados in half, remove the pits, and scoop the flesh into a food processor.
- Add the unsweetened cocoa powder, maple syrup, vanilla extract, almond milk, and a pinch of sea salt to the food processor.
- Blend all the ingredients until smooth and creamy, scraping down the sides as needed.
- Taste the mixture and adjust sweetness by adding more maple syrup if desired.
- Once blended to a silky texture, spoon the pudding into serving bowls and chill in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es before serving.
